GNU bug report logs - #15724
FYI, grep-2.15 is released:

Previous Next

Package: grep;

Reported by: Jim Meyering <jim <at> meyering.net>

Date: Sat, 26 Oct 2013 19:13:02 UTC

Severity: normal

Done: Jim Meyering <jim <at> meyering.net>

Bug is archived. No further changes may be made.

To add a comment to this bug, you must first unarchive it, by sending
a message to control AT debbugs.gnu.org, with unarchive 15724 in the body.
You can then email your comments to 15724 AT debbugs.gnu.org in the normal way.

Toggle the display of automated, internal messages from the tracker.

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to bug-grep <at> gnu.org:
bug#15724; Package grep. (Sat, 26 Oct 2013 19:13:02 GMT) Full text and rfc822 format available.

Acknowledgement sent to Jim Meyering <jim <at> meyering.net>:
New bug report received and forwarded. Copy sent to bug-grep <at> gnu.org. (Sat, 26 Oct 2013 19:13:02 GMT) Full text and rfc822 format available.

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):

From: Jim Meyering <jim <at> meyering.net>
To: bug-grep <at> gnu.org
Subject: FYI, grep-2.15 is released:
Date: Sat, 26 Oct 2013 12:11:40 -0700
Here's the announcement:

  https://savannah.gnu.org/forum/forum.php?forum_id=7763




Information forwarded to bug-grep <at> gnu.org:
bug#15724; Package grep. (Sat, 26 Oct 2013 19:21:01 GMT) Full text and rfc822 format available.

Message #8 received at 15724 <at> debbugs.gnu.org (full text, mbox):

From: Paul Eggert <eggert <at> cs.ucla.edu>
To: Jim Meyering <jim <at> meyering.net>, 15724 <at> debbugs.gnu.org
Subject: Re: bug#15724: FYI, grep-2.15 is released:
Date: Sat, 26 Oct 2013 12:20:36 -0700
Jim Meyering wrote:
> Here's the announcement:
> 
>   https://savannah.gnu.org/forum/forum.php?forum_id=7763
> 
> 
> 

In that release 'grep --version' outputs this:

grep (GNU grep) 2.14.56-1e3d





Information forwarded to bug-grep <at> gnu.org:
bug#15724; Package grep. (Sun, 27 Oct 2013 01:26:02 GMT) Full text and rfc822 format available.

Message #11 received at 15724 <at> debbugs.gnu.org (full text, mbox):

From: Jim Meyering <jim <at> meyering.net>
To: Paul Eggert <eggert <at> cs.ucla.edu>
Cc: 15724 <at> debbugs.gnu.org
Subject: Re: bug#15724: FYI, grep-2.15 is released:
Date: Sat, 26 Oct 2013 18:25:09 -0700
On Sat, Oct 26, 2013 at 12:20 PM, Paul Eggert <eggert <at> cs.ucla.edu> wrote:
> Jim Meyering wrote:
>> Here's the announcement:
>>
>>   https://savannah.gnu.org/forum/forum.php?forum_id=7763
>>
>>
>>
>
> In that release 'grep --version' outputs this:
>
> grep (GNU grep) 2.14.56-1e3d

Well, that's an unpleasant surprise -- and cause for at least one more
pre-release check.
I don't know yet what went wrong, but will post as soon as I do.
Thanks for the heads up.




Information forwarded to bug-grep <at> gnu.org:
bug#15724; Package grep. (Sun, 27 Oct 2013 02:32:02 GMT) Full text and rfc822 format available.

Message #14 received at 15724 <at> debbugs.gnu.org (full text, mbox):

From: Jim Meyering <jim <at> meyering.net>
To: bug-gnulib <at> gnu.org, 15724 <15724 <at> debbugs.gnu.org>
Subject: [PATCH] maint.mk: fix "release" target to build _version
Date: Sat, 26 Oct 2013 19:30:46 -0700
[Message part 1 (text/plain, inline)]
This fixes a problem Paul noticed with grep-2.15:
[k.txt (text/plain, attachment)]

Information forwarded to bug-grep <at> gnu.org:
bug#15724; Package grep. (Sun, 27 Oct 2013 03:16:01 GMT) Full text and rfc822 format available.

Message #17 received at 15724 <at> debbugs.gnu.org (full text, mbox):

From: Jim Meyering <jim <at> meyering.net>
To: Paul Eggert <eggert <at> cs.ucla.edu>
Cc: 15724 <at> debbugs.gnu.org
Subject: Re: bug#15724: FYI, grep-2.15 is released:
Date: Sat, 26 Oct 2013 20:15:26 -0700
[Message part 1 (text/plain, inline)]
 On Sat, Oct 26, 2013 at 6:25 PM, Jim Meyering <jim <at> meyering.net> wrote:
> On Sat, Oct 26, 2013 at 12:20 PM, Paul Eggert <eggert <at> cs.ucla.edu> wrote:
>> Jim Meyering wrote:
>>> Here's the announcement:
>>>
>>>   https://savannah.gnu.org/forum/forum.php?forum_id=7763
>>>
>>>
>>>
>>
>> In that release 'grep --version' outputs this:
>>
>> grep (GNU grep) 2.14.56-1e3d
>
> Well, that's an unpleasant surprise -- and cause for at least one more
> pre-release check.
> I don't know yet what went wrong, but will post as soon as I do.
> Thanks for the heads up.

As explained in
http://git.sv.gnu.org/cgit/gnulib.git/commit/?id=4c2f17d2a6, this was
due to a mismatch between README-release instructions and semantics of
the "release" target in maint.mk.  I've adjusted the latter so this
won't happen again.  Here's the change that pulls in the gnulib fix:
[k.txt (text/plain, attachment)]

bug closed, send any further explanations to 15724 <at> debbugs.gnu.org and Jim Meyering <jim <at> meyering.net> Request was from Jim Meyering <jim <at> meyering.net> to control <at> debbugs.gnu.org. (Mon, 28 Oct 2013 00:22:05 GMT) Full text and rfc822 format available.

Information forwarded to bug-grep <at> gnu.org:
bug#15724; Package grep. (Mon, 28 Oct 2013 00:54:01 GMT) Full text and rfc822 format available.

Message #22 received at 15724-done <at> debbugs.gnu.org (full text, mbox):

From: Pádraig Brady <P <at> draigBrady.com>
To: Jim Meyering <jim <at> meyering.net>
Cc: 15724-done <at> debbugs.gnu.org
Subject: Re: [PATCH] maint.mk: fix "release" target to build _version
Date: Mon, 28 Oct 2013 00:53:39 +0000
On 10/27/2013 02:30 AM, Jim Meyering wrote:
> This fixes a problem Paul noticed with grep-2.15:
> 
> From 4c2f17d2a671eb6fc6ae318647040598f67705cc Mon Sep 17 00:00:00 2001
> From: Jim Meyering <meyering <at> fb.com>
> Date: Sat, 26 Oct 2013 19:26:13 -0700
> Subject: [PATCH] maint.mk: fix "release" target to build _version
> 
> This fixes a bug in README-release whereby following the outlined
> steps, one would publish a tarball whose programs would report
> --version output not consistent with the package version number.
> This bug caused grep-2.15 to produce a grep program whose
> --version option made it print 2.14.56-1e3d rather than 2.15.
> * top/maint.mk (release): Making this target build "_version"
> ensures that the new version number is reflected in configure.

Cool, we'll get that on the next gnulib sync,
which we'll be doing soon,
so marking this done.

thanks,
Pádraig.




Information forwarded to bug-grep <at> gnu.org:
bug#15724; Package grep. (Mon, 28 Oct 2013 02:29:02 GMT) Full text and rfc822 format available.

Message #25 received at 15724 <at> debbugs.gnu.org (full text, mbox):

From: Jim Meyering <jim <at> meyering.net>
To: Paul Eggert <eggert <at> cs.ucla.edu>
Cc: 15724 <15724 <at> debbugs.gnu.org>
Subject: Re: bug#15724: FYI, grep-2.15 is released:
Date: Sun, 27 Oct 2013 19:27:52 -0700
For the record, you can correct the contents of an unpacked
grep-2.15 directory by running the following command:

cd grep-2.15 && grep -rl '2\.14.56-1e3d' .|xargs perl -pi -e
's/2\.14.56-1e3d/2.15/g'

This changes what grep --version prints (making it 2.15, not 2.14.xxx...)
and corrects the few references in documentation.

I'll wait a few days and then make a 2.16 release.




bug archived. Request was from Debbugs Internal Request <help-debbugs <at> gnu.org> to internal_control <at> debbugs.gnu.org. (Mon, 25 Nov 2013 12:24:03 GMT) Full text and rfc822 format available.

This bug report was last modified 11 years and 208 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.